Poverty Rate in Ozark, Arkansas
In Ozark, Arkansas, an estimated 738 of 3,418 people live in poverty.
FAQs
- What is the po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as?
The po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as is 21.6%.
- How many people in Ozark, Arkansas live in poverty?
In Ozark, Arkansas, an estimated 738 of 3,418 people live in poverty.
- How does the po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as compare to the average for Arkansas?
The po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as is 28.57% higher than the Arkansas average. In Ozark, Arkansas, an estimated 21.6% of 3,418 people live in poverty. In Arkansas, 16.8% of 2,958,098 people live in poverty.
- How does the po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as compare to the US?
The poverty rate in Ozark, Arkansas is 71.43% higher than the US average. In Ozark, Arkansas, an estimated 21.6% of 3,418 people live in poverty. In the United States, 12.6% of 325,521,470 people live in poverty.
